Robert Augustine

Robert "Bobcat" Augustine is a devised theatre maker who has spent the last few years doing some Experimental Living. After graduating from Portland State University and going through the year long training at the Institute of Contemporary Performance by Portland Experimental Theatre Ensemble, where he devised two full length productions. There he went through extensive training in devised performance creation, The Viewpoints, Suzuki Method, and Clown. His work explores removing the boundary between performance and reality. Following his time there he went on to live in a camper and travel the United States sharing clown and theatre in untraditional spaces. He worked for a camp in Nevada City, CA where he built story experiences for the kids that attended. Theatre in the woods? Lots and lots of generators! Soon after found himself living and working with a group of students at Phare Ponleu Selpak, a circus school in Battambang Provence of Cambodia. There he translated the Viewpoints into Khmer, the native language of Cambodia, and worked with a group of ten theatre students in Ensemble Based Practices and Devised theatre. He has also trained with South Coast Repertory Theatre, Del'Arte International, The Red Bastard, and The Actor's Gang.
